- ALKYLATION OF PENTAERYTHRITOL BY PHASE-TRANSFER CATALYSIS 2. Crucial Effect of the Aqueous Sodium Hydroxyde Solution
-
The mechanistic aspects of the alkylation of pentaerythritol (2-2'-bis(hydroxymethyl)-1,3-propanediol) (PE) by phase-transfer catalysis have been investigated.The dramatic effect of an excess and renewal of sodium hydroxide solutions on the one hand, and the solubility of the PT catalyst in the organic phase on the other, argue that the selectivity of this reaction appears to be controlled almost completely by the possible protonation of the sodium form of the alkoxide anion of PE (4).This protonation depends on the assumption that water molecules are present in the PT medium, and it based upon the observation that this PT medium is actually a three liquid-layer system.As the unusual layer (catalyst layer) may be readily hydrated, the concentrated sodium hydroxide solution can be no longer considered as an unquestionable desiccant.

- Alkylation of Pentaerythritol and Trimethylolpropane, Two Very Hydrophilic Polyols, by Phase-Transfer Catalysis.
-
Two very hydrophilic polyols, pentaerythritol and trimethylolpropane , can be etherified in good yields by phase-transfer catalysis with allyl chloride or heptyl bromide as alkylating agents.Ion pairs solubilities, lipophilicities of catalysts, and nature of the reaction products which are key factors in achievement of this PTC reaction are discussed.

- Synthese des ethers du pentaerythritol par catalyse en transfert de phase. Optimisation de la reaction d'etherification pour leur synthese industrielle
-
The very hydrophilic pentaerythritol can be etherified with 1-bromo-heptane by phase transfer catalysis (PTC).The resulting mixture of ethers is an original synthetic additive.The PTC reaction was then optimized to increase the total yield, and to lower the cost of the final product.To our knowledge, it is the first industrial optimization of a PTC reaction.
